Glenrothes with Thornton to Norbury by train

A train trip from Glenrothes with Thornton to Norbury takes about 7hrs 48 mins on average, covering roughly 350 miles (564 kilometres). With around 15 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£51.80,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Glenrothes with Thornton to Norbury start from as little as £51.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Glenrothes with Thornton to Norbury start from £100.50 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Glenrothes with Thornton to Norbury are available for £215.80 one way

Station Facilities and Services

At Glenrothes with Thornton, you'll find a range of facilities aimed at making your travel comfortable. While there is no ticket office or machine for buying or collecting tickets, services can be accessed online or through mobile apps. The station does offer smartcard validators for those using contactless travel options.

Passengers can rest assured with information available through departure screens and announcements. Although staffed assistance isn't available on-site, help points ensure travelers have access to necessary support. For accessibility, there is step-free access in certain parts of the station, and an induction loop for those with hearing devices.

Parking is notably convenient with 48 spaces, including three accessible spaces, and parking is free. Cyclists can also find stands for securing their bicycles. However, bear in mind there are no facilities for refreshments, ATMs, or shops at the station. For those planning extended visits, it might be best to come prepared.

Onward Travel Options

Traveling to or from Glenrothes with Thornton offers several transport links. Bus services frequently operate from the car park adjacent to Platform 2, with details accessible via what3words. For those needing taxis, Train Taxi provides comprehensive information on local hire services. For wider travel connections, the Traveline Scotland service is invaluable and operates 24 hours for your convenience.

Station Facilities & Services

Norbury train station offers a range of facilities designed to cater to your needs. The ticket office operates from early morning until late evening, providing comprehensive support for ticket purchasing. You'll also find accessible ticket machines that cater to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Smartcards are in use here too, with issuance and validation facilities available.

Although there is no waiting room, there is ample seating available for passengers while they wait for their train. Unfortunately, there aren’t any accessible toilets, a consideration you might want to keep in mind if you require such facilities. However, toilets are available for general use. Thanks to installed CCTV cameras, passengers can also feel assured about their security whilst in and around the station.

Accessibility and Support

Step-free access is one of the notable features of the station, ensuring that everyone can navigate comfortably. While some ramps are long and steep, staff-operated ramps between the train and platform facilitate a smoother journey experience for those who need it. Assistance is readily available, and it's recommended to arrive 20 minutes before your planned departure to allow staff to make necessary arrangements.

For visually or hearing-impaired passengers, Norbury station features an induction loop and helpful, friendly station staff who can assist as needed. Customer Help Points are strategically placed for further convenience. Accessible pick-up and drop-off points, as well as a taxi rank at the station's front, mitigate any hassle in commuting to and from Norbury.

Transport Links and Onward Travel

Norbury station is complemented by excellent transport links, ensuring seamless connections beyond the trains. There's a dedicated taxi rank just outside the station and a variety of local bus services. For those occasional rail disruptions, rail replacement bus services are easily accessible, ensuring continuous travel no matter the circumstance.
